Ted Farthing, Executive Director of the Oregon Wine Board and the Oregon Winegrowers Association since May of 2004, has resigned. An e-mail release sent as this issue went to press stated that Farthing is leaving to pursue a career as a marketing consultant. There were no specifics in regard to the resignation or his future plans.
Sam Tannahill, chairman of the Oregon Wine Board and president of the Oregon Winegrowers Association, is stepping in as Interim Director. He said the board wishes Farthing well. Tannahill said the Board is in the process of forming a search committee, which will finalize an updated job description and commence a nationwide search for Farthing's successor.
